Transaction d04a29287261a67559a120fe7a50959114bd10397eccba98870b4860fc6af87c

1 Input
2 Outputs
  • d04a29287261a67559a120fe7a50959114bd10397eccba98870b4860fc6af87c:0
  • value  288000
    address  3JiRjjtE335zSbESoZZbaUUUAuGJ1ADN1n
  • d04a29287261a67559a120fe7a50959114bd10397eccba98870b4860fc6af87c:1
  • value  3130247
    address  338Tf7wy1FJLPfoEPoice4rSocb7UCCK4X